ESSA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2023 in Review

58 of the 6,369 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in ESSA Bancorp (ESSA) for Q2 2023, worth a combined $67.9M — up 6.7% from $63.6M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 19 funds opened new ESSA positions and 9 closed out — a net gain of 10 holders — while 17 added to existing stakes and 12 trimmed.

The largest buyer was BlackRock, adding an estimated $5.36M. The largest seller was Susquehanna International Group, exiting entirely with an estimated $1.14M sold.
